Урок за JQuery
Манипулатори на събития - това са функции, чийто код се изпълнява само след извършване на определени действия.
Примери за действия, след които се изпълняват манипулаторите:
- Курсорът на мишката е над елемента;
- Уеб страницата или картината са напълно заредени;
- Съдържанието на полето на формуляра е променено;
- Изпратен е HTML формуляр;
- Натисна се клавиш на клавиатурата;
Общ изглед на дефиницията на манипулатори на jQuery:
Код на манипулатора преместване с мишката ще се изпълни, когато курсорът на мишката е над елемента.
Код на манипулатора извеждане на мишката ще се изпълни, когато курсорът на мишката бъде преместен извън границите на елемента.
Код на манипулатора щракнете ще бъде изпълнено след еднократно щракване с мишката върху елемента.
Код на манипулатора dblclick ще бъде изпълнено след двойно щракване върху елемента.
Код на манипулатора фокус () ще бъде изпълнено, когато елементът стане активен.
Код на манипулатора размазване () ще бъде изпълнено, когато елементът вече не е активен.
Код на манипулатора промяна () ще се изпълни, когато съдържанието на елемента се промени.
С jQuery можете също да извиквате манипулатори на събития, прикрепени към елемент.
Например: $ ('# тест'). размазване () ще извика манипулатора на размазване на елемент с id = 'test'.
Забележка: пълен списък на всички съществуващи събития в jQuery с примери за употреба можете да намерите в нашата справка за jQuery.
Обект на събитие съдържа информация за настъпилото събитие.
Обектът на събитието се създава за всяко събитие, което се случва, но за да има достъп до неговите свойства и методи, той трябва да бъде изрично предаден на манипулатора на събитията.